I've been in the industry for 10 years now and have seen the light of FreeBSD.  I know a few Unix commands and know DOS very well.

Here's my question, why do you guys make converting so difficult?

Let me illustrate my point.

Take a look at www.freebsd.org  
Find the section that says, Easy to Install.

FreeBSD can be installed from a variety of media including CD-ROM, floppy disk, magnetic tape, an MS-DOS partition, or if you have a network connection, you can install it directly over anonymous FTP or NFS. All you need is a pair of blank, 1.44MB floppies and these directions.

Now click on "these directions"

Sorry to be so stupid, but I can't follow the easy directions.  I can't even find what files I need to FTP.  I also am finding the floppy disk installation incomplete.

I would appreciate any assistance you could offer.

Thank you.
